About You:
We are seeking a highly motivated and detail-oriented individual to join our team as an Underwriter. The Underwriter will be responsible for evaluating and assessing risk to determine whether to approve or deny applications. This role requires strong analytical skills, attention to detail, and the ability to make sound decisions based on established guidelines and policies. 

What You’ll Do:

    • Underwrite new and renewal homeowners line of business in the US. 
    • Analyze risk information and make specific recommendations for additional actions such as inspections, loss prevention, etc.  
    • Address queries from other departments, such as claims, billing, and customer support. Act within your underwriting authority and escalate issues if necessary. 
    • Communicate effectively with various distribution partners and leadership to resolve underwriting matters. 
    • Recommend improvements to the underwriting process to underwrting managers and the technology counterparts.
